Deadliest Tech Deadliest Tech
Deadliest Tech
2012-2013 · 1 seasons
Deadliest Tech
2012-2013 · 1 seasons
8
1 Votes
Documentary
A series examining advances in military technology in the air, on land and at sea.
You may also like